Recently I did a redirection using javascript. Now I realize that it should be done using the mod_rewrite option.

That may be the problem-javascript redirect. Matt Cutts said in his Aug 19 blog:


I’ll issue a small weather report: I would not recommend using sneaky JavaScript redirects. Your domains might get rained on in the near future.
